Transaction 4359ccbe32c76da9134e81f3732e71ab1780ba2d2a9795b8c366a9d4cefc3e49

1 Input
2 Outputs
  • 4359ccbe32c76da9134e81f3732e71ab1780ba2d2a9795b8c366a9d4cefc3e49:0
  • value  9172909
    address  18osDYaxTUDM6N4iuHZG5qyBEUrCwUE357
  • 4359ccbe32c76da9134e81f3732e71ab1780ba2d2a9795b8c366a9d4cefc3e49:1
  • value  896548434
    address  1MG2B5vU8j7fb85TTjRLXBeiokVhsGiPDj